Squirrel Ai, a frontrunner in China's educational AI sector, has nearly a
decade of experience in merging AI with educational strategies. The
company's adaptive learning system significantly improves students'
learning outcomes, as proven by positive feedback from millions of
students and hundreds of human-machine competitions, and is an
exemplar of the efficacy of digital education and human-machine
interaction..Squirrel Ai's adaptive system develops a
micro-granularity knowledge map for each subject taught in primary
and secondary education curriculums. The system dynamically
assesses students' knowledge mastery, identifies areas for
improvement within the knowledge map, and provides personalized
content recommendations. Additionally, Squirrel Ai's adaptive
system employs its proprietary MCM (Mode of Thinking, Capability
and Methodology) model to aid students in developing critical
thinking and learning skills across different subjects. By creating
unique learning profiles and goals and designing
tailored learning paths and feedback mechanisms, Squirrel Ai's
adaptive system offers a truly personalized educational
experience.
During the workshop, Squirrel Ai and participants explored
the latest achievements and vast potential of LLMs in
education. With the support of these models, the firm's adaptive
education system can exhaustively analyze the causes of errors and
guide multi-turn conversations in depth to deepen phased, heuristic
learning. Furthermore, LLMs have also strengthened Squirrel Ai's
system to provide better essay writing guidance, deliver customized
learning reports, and provide emotional support, resulting in a
more personalized AI-based learning companion that understands
students better and further improves learning efficiency.
